Paperback. Etat : New. Print on Demand. This book delves into the rich tapestry of life in the Rhine-Meuse region under Roman rule. It transports readers to a time when the legions established a vast network of fortresses and settlements, facilitating trade, defense, and cultural exchange. The author shines a light on the vibrant cities of Augusta Treverorum (Trier) and Colonia Claudia Ara Agrippinensium (Cologne), showcasing their impressive public works, luxurious villas, and flourishing art scenes. Beyond the urban centers, the book explores the lives of farmers, merchants, and soldiers who shaped the character of this ancient landscape. It also traces the transformation of the region as Roman influence waned and Germanic tribes ascended. The influence of this era is still evident in the ruins, inscriptions, and archaeological discoveries that continue to captivate historians and laypeople alike. By examining this period of profound change, the author provides a window into the enduring legacy of the Roman Empire and its impact on the development of Western civilization.
